The candidate who wishes to become Airport Manager has to apply for examinations conducted by Airport authority of India (AAI) for selection in managerial posts in the airports of India. Qualification required to become Manager in Airport is either Bachelor's degree in engineering / aviation management / business administration with at least 60% marks from a recognized university or Postgraduate degree in Mathematics, Physics or Computer Science with 60% marks from a recognized university. Aspirants having job experience of 2 years and above in airports get special considerations for selection in these posts.
